How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Laurie Meadows?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Laurie Meadows Studio Apartments | $2,556 | $1,750 | $3,630 |
Laurie Meadows 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,087 | $2,450 | $4,237 |
Laurie Meadows 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,830 | $2,890 | $5,650 |
Laurie Meadows 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,712 | $3,532 | $4,072 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Laurie Meadows
How much are Studio apartments in Laurie Meadows?
There are currently 27 Studio Apartments in Laurie Meadows with rent ranges from $1,750 to $3,630 with an average price of $2,556.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Laurie Meadows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Laurie Meadows ranges from $2,450 to $4,237 with an average monthly rent of $3,087.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Laurie Meadows c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Laurie Meadows range from $2,890 to $5,650.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,830.
